  1. 1. E-learning management system for thesis process support from a supervisor perspective : The case of SciPro System at University of Rwanda

    University essay from Högskolan i Jönköping/IHH, Informatik

    Author : Jean Claude Byungura; [2015]
    Keywords : E-learning management system; higher education; thesis supervision; collaborative learning;

    Abstract : With the emerging use of technological interventions in education, e-learning systems contribute immensely in educational delivery. However, with substantial efforts from the Rwandan Government, there were still claims about the lack of online support systems for thesis process in Rwandan higher education, which significantly affect the quality of research.     Abstract : This thesis explores how to apply an approach of strategic sustainable development to e-waste management through a case study at the National University of Rwanda (NUR). Interviews and surveys were conducted, and workshops and presentations were hosted during a site visit to NUR. READ MORE
